WebPat the scallops dry and place them in a small mixing bowl toss them with olive oil, garlic, salt, and pepper until well coated. Let the scallops sit for about 3-4 minutes to absorb the flavors. Place them in a basket of your Air fryer. Set the air fryer to 400° for 10 minutes, flipping the scallops halfway through.
